Vendors the three deployment profile YAMLs (home, minimal_pi, regional_pi)
into navi-backend's own repo at config/profiles/. Copied verbatim from
/opt/recon/config/profiles/ post-PR-A, so home.yaml carries the auth block and
the two Pi profiles carry the TODO(matt) logout-host note.
Architectural reason: services in this monorepo should depend on each other
only through their HTTP APIs, never each other's filesystem. navi-config
currently defaults to reading /opt/recon/config/profiles/ — a cross-service
filesystem coupling. With the profiles vendored here, navi-config will be
pointed at this repo's copy via NAVI_CONFIG_PROFILES_DIR in
/etc/navi-backend/navi-config.env at deploy time, so it no longer reaches into
recon's tree.
recon keeps its own /opt/recon/config/profiles/ for its internal use; the two
copies are independent for now. Reconciling them — ideally by having recon
HTTP-fetch /api/config from navi-config rather than re-parsing YAML — is a
tracked follow-up, out of scope for extraction #2.
